Subtopics of Micah

1. An Ephraimite .His robbery and idolatry
2. Head of a family of Reuben
3. Also called MICHA
Son of Mephibosheth
4. Also called MICHAH
A Kohathite
5. Father of Abdon
6. One of the minor prophets
Denounces the idolatry of his times
The oppressions of the covetous
Foretells the restoration of Israel
The injustice of judges and falsehoods of false prophets
Prophesies the coming of the Messiah
Denounces the oppressions
